Description

The L6206 device is a DMOS dual full bridge designed for motor control applications, realized in BCD technology, which combines isolated DMOS power transistors with CMOS and bipolar circuits on the same chip.

Features

  • thermal shutdown and a non-dissipative overcurrent detection on the highside power MOSFETs plus a diagnostic output that can be easily used to implement the overcurrent protection. Features.
  • Operating supply voltage from 8 to 52 V.
  • 5.6 A output peak current (2.8 A DC).
  • RDS(ON) 0.3  typ. value at Tj = 25 °C.
  • Operating frequency up to 100 KHz.
  • Programmable high-side overcurrent detection and protection.
  • Diagnostic output.
  • Paralleled operation.
